A Systematic Literature Review on Migration to Microservices: a Quality Attributes perspective

被引:9
作者
Capuano, Roberta [1 ]
Muccini, Henry [1 ]
机构
[1] Univ Aquila, Laquila, Italy
来源
2022 IEEE 19TH INTERNATIONAL CONFERENCE ON SOFTWARE ARCHITECTURE COMPANION (ICSA-C 2022) | 2022年
关键词
Migration to microservices; quality attributes; systematic literature review; quality-driven migration;
D O I
10.1109/ICSA-C54293.2022.00030
中图分类号
TP3 [计算技术、计算机技术];
学科分类号
0812 ;
摘要
Today's system migration focuses on modernizing legacy and monolithic systems towards microservices' architectures. This study aims at understanding if and how quality attributes improvement are explicitly driving the migration process. We designed and conducted a systematic literature review on the topic. We started from over 2.000 potentially relevant research papers. We applied a selection procedure resulting in 58 selected research papers over the last six years. Our study revealed the following main findings: i) while still limited, quality attributes-driven migration is getting some attention, especially during the microservices identification phase; ii) we related the migration phases to the subset of quality attributes found in the papers accepted for this systematic review.
引用
收藏
页码:120 / 123
页数:4
相关论文
共 59 条
[51]   From Monolithic Architecture Style to Microservice one Based on a Semi-automatic Approach [J].
Selmadji, Anfel ;
Seriai, Abdelhak-Djamel ;
Bouziane, Hinde Lilia ;
Mahamane, Rahina Oumarou ;
Zaragoza, Pascal ;
Dony, Christophe .
IEEE 17TH INTERNATIONAL CONFERENCE ON SOFTWARE ARCHITECTURE (ICSA 2020), 2020, :157-168
[52]  
Sheikh A., 2020, IC2IE 2020
[53]  
Shimoda A., 2018, IIAI AAI 2018
[54]  
Smid A., 2019, Proceedings of the 2019 Research in Adaptive and Convergent Systems, RACS 2019, P261, DOI [DOI 10.1145/3338840.3355659, 10.1145/3338840.3355659]
[55]  
Stranner H., 2020, P 15 INT C EV NOV AP, DOI DOI 10.5220/0009564604980505
[56]  
Sun C.-A., 2020, ICSOC 2019
[57]  
Taibi D., 2019, ARXIV PREPRINT ARXIV
[58]   From Monolithic Systems to Microservices: A Decomposition Framework based on Process Mining [J].
Taibi, Davide ;
Systa, Kari .
CLOSER: PROCEEDINGS OF THE 9TH INTERNATIONAL CONFERENCE ON CLOUD COMPUTING AND SERVICES SCIENCE, 2019, :153-164
[59]   Automated Microservice Identification in Legacy Systems with Functional and Non-Functional Metrics [J].
Zhang, Yukun ;
Liu, Bo ;
Dai, Liyun ;
Chen, Kang ;
Cao, Xuelian .
IEEE 17TH INTERNATIONAL CONFERENCE ON SOFTWARE ARCHITECTURE (ICSA 2020), 2020, :135-145